浏览代码

org-bbdb: Wrap defvar org-bbdb-old in eval-after-load

* org-bbdb.el (org-bbdb-old): Wrap `defvar' so the variable gets
  defined after bbdb was loaded.

Thanks to Nick Dokos for reporting this glitch in
<8273.1330161610@alphaville>.
David Maus 13 年之前
父节点
当前提交
ddf4f1e7a9
共有 1 个文件被更改,包括 2 次插入1 次删除
  1. 2 1
      lisp/org-bbdb.el

+ 2 - 1
lisp/org-bbdb.el

@@ -119,7 +119,8 @@
 (defvar date)   ;; dynamically scoped from Org
 
 ;; Support for version 2.35
-(defvar org-bbdb-old (fboundp 'bbdb-record-get-field-internal))
+(eval-after-load 'bbdb
+  '(defvar org-bbdb-old (fboundp 'bbdb-record-get-field-internal)))
 
 ;; Customization